楊繼臣 陳旭娟 梁慶茵
摘要:針對很多學生在學習《微機原理與接口技術》后,反映該門課程的學習效果不是很理想,為了能提高學生的學習積極性、幫助教師建立合理的教學體系、提高教師的教學質量、提升學生掌握微機原理和接口技術,本文對該課程了提出了教學改革方法:對該門課程的主要內容進行介紹以及它們之間的邏輯關系進行總結,并對該門課程教學難的具體原因進行分析;從端正學生學習態度提高學習積極性、精簡教學內容提高教學效率、融合多種教學方法提高課堂趣味性以及改革實驗方法激發實驗興趣四個方面對該門課程進行教學改革,最后進行了總結。
關鍵詞:微機原理與接口技術;學習態度;教學內容;教學方法;實驗興趣
中圖分類號:G642.0 文獻標志碼:A 文章編號:1674-9324(2016)33-0092-02
引言
《微機原理與接口技術》集理論性與實踐性于一身,注重提高工作崗位需求的微機應用和開發能力,是理工類專業本、專科學生的計算機基礎課,也是計算機等級考試的重要課程[1]。該課程以Intel 8086為主體,對微機的功能結構和工作原理、尋址方式與執行系統、匯編語言程序設計和接口技術進行教學[1]。總的來說,它分為兩大部分,第一部分是微機原理,第二部分是接口技術,其中第一部分是第二部分的基礎,第二部分是第一部分的應用。由于課程內容抽象、知識覆蓋范圍廣泛、教材內容老化、對基礎要求高以及實踐性強的多方面問題,學生容易產生畏難心理,以致缺乏學習興趣,進入消極學習、死記硬背的惡性循環,所以授課教師也普遍認為這門課程教學難度大。與此同時,微機原理與其他基礎課的聯系十分密切,就信息類的網絡工程專業來說,這門課部分內容與《通信原理》、《計算機網絡》、《單片機技術》的課程相連甚至是相通的,再者,部分學過這門課的學生反映,在學習《單片機原理》與《網絡互連技術》的過程中,這門課起到了一定的打基礎的作用。為了能提高學生的學習積極性、幫助教師建立合理的教學體系、提高該門課的教學質量、提升學生掌握微機原理和接口技術,本文從四個方面對該門課程進行教學改革。
一、端正學生學習態度,提高學習積極性
曾經有學生抱怨:《微機原理與接口技術》這門課程內容空洞、知識枯燥、學習成果一般,學習工作上很難用到實處,還不如花時間來學習java、C++等流行的編程語言。這體現了如今部分學生學習的急躁和不踏實性。為此,教師應在課堂上明確告訴學生,相對C語言來說,匯編語言是低級別語言,編寫程序的工作量大,另外程序的可讀性也差,但是匯編語言能夠對硬件資源進行準確的操作,運行速度快,實時性要求較高,學好了匯編語言不僅能培養出個人良好的思考方式和思維習慣,對自身以后的學習和發展都有很大的幫助。
由于學生首次接觸微機芯片,很多硬件方面的知識架構還沒建立起來,學習起來難免有點吃力,為提高其學習積極性,教師可以為學生打好心理上的“預防針”:單靠課堂聽課的時間和考試前的復習,是很難學好這門課程的,必須充分利用課余時間多看相關書籍、勤寫代碼、多做總結,循序漸進地整體把握課程內容。
為了提高學生的學習興趣,擴展學生視野,授課老師除了講授教學內容以外,還可以適當地介紹微機原理與接口技術在實際生活當中的應用,如“八核”概念、INTEL最新芯片功能等等,之后再鼓勵學生自己利用課余時間搜索此方面的最新信息,待下次課請準備好資料的同學利用多媒體和大家分享,筆者在教學中發現,這一方法對激發學生的課堂興趣取得了良好的效果。
二、精簡教學內容,提高教學效率
由于《微機原理與接口技術》內容覆蓋面廣、教學知識點多而學時有限的特點,若要求教師對全部知識點都面面俱到,且教學內容緊緊地和技術發展保持同步[2],這些都是不現實的。因此授課老師必須統籌教學內容,“以強化基礎知識、著重能力的培養為主,介紹當前微機發展水平為輔”的標準來系統安排教學環節[3]。此外,教學知識點安排須詳略得當。以網絡工程專業的學生為例,在學習微機之前,他們對其中部分概念如數值轉換、邏輯電路基礎、總線周期時序等,已通過其他課程的學習有了一定的了解,所以上本課時可根據情況縮減內容。當然,這需要授課老師對學生的學習進度有一個大致的了解,之后才能恰當地精簡教學內容。而對于既是重點也是難點的概念,教學時應側重于思路的分析上,比如第四章“匯編語言程序設計”,學生根據老師的引導,帶著一個個的問題來學習(如要編什么、怎么去編、怎么優化),然后再一步步地去解決問題,理解透徹之后,老師再出相似例題,讓學生自己分析,老師在旁加以指導。這比起反復強調不斷解釋重點的教學來說,不僅營造了良好的課堂氛圍,還提高了教學質量與效率,最后,對于一些較為簡單的知識點則可以在提出要點后,鼓勵學生課后自主學習。
有些時候,學生聽課時只是作為一個被動的接受者,而不積極思考,學習效果不盡人意。微機是一個有機的整體,講一個部件原理時難免會涉及還沒教到的新部件,如第二章中存儲器的分段管理,學生對存儲器的功能定義還很陌生,很難理解邏輯地址和物理地址是如何實現轉換的。要求學生在未理解的前提下記憶無疑是不明智的。根據不同情況,老師可以適當調整章節教授順序,或是利用PPT適當補充教材欠缺的知識點,方便學生理解接下來所講授的內容。在每教完一個章節之后,為了避免學生將主要精力放在每個章節的知識點上,而缺乏對課程的整體把握、各知識點不能連貫一起來理解,要求教師和學生共同對所學章節間的聯系進行歸納總結,將一些容易混淆的概念集中在一起講解,比較出它們之間的異同,突出強調不同的方面,加強對知識縱向和橫向的延伸。
在給學生布置作業方面,布置作業的題目要求精煉,在不太占用學生課余時間的前提下,保證學生能夠理解鞏固好當堂課的內容,同時可做一點小擴展。鼓勵學生多嘗試使用新學的指令編寫程序。
三、融合多種教學方式,提高課堂趣味性
課堂教學方式應與課程內容的特點相結合,靈活采用多種教學方式。對于“CPU內部結構”、“8086外部基本引腳”、“半導體存儲器”等以圖例為主的內容,可借助多媒體開課,制造出極好的視覺效果來,提高課堂趣味性。但對于“指令的尋址方式”、“算術運算指令”、“串操作指令”等步驟較為細致的內容,建議以傳統的黑板教學逐步分析為優。
保持學生的思維活躍,不斷發掘新問題。課堂上鼓勵學生提出問題,多組織學生進行討論,使學生從發現問題到解決問題的過程中得到啟發,調動學習熱情,淡化標準答案,鼓勵多向思維,弱化思維定勢,在討論中不斷完善以得最佳答案。另一方面,要求學生預習課本,利用每堂課前幾分鐘對簡單的知識進行抽答,活躍教學氣氛。這將逐步培養學生獨立自主的學習能力,以及對預習時不懂的知識點會有更高的學習積極性。
建立以課程知識點為內容的網絡平臺,增強學生對課程的整體把握。運用人際交互式和簡潔清晰的MATLAB GUI界面或者使用VC開發一個人機交互界面,采用多種方式鞏固知識,交互式軟件及時地為學生糾錯和增加學習的趣味性。
四、改革實驗方法,激發學生興趣
在實驗方面要注重實驗效果。由于課時和客觀條件的限制,大多數硬件類的實驗課都是驗證性實驗[4],學生往往是依靠實驗方案按部就班完成,缺乏對實驗原理及過程的思考,因此,并不能很好地提升學生的綜合能力和創造力。實驗課是為了檢驗學生對理論知識的理解度和應用能力,老師可以利用實驗課對學生掌握薄弱的知識點進行進一步升華,之后將多數學生提出的疑問或編程時出現的問題集中地向學生進行講解,進而保證學生對重點概念的掌握。同時,也鼓勵學生組隊相互討論解決,增強整體的學習氛圍。
結合理論,不斷充實和創新實驗內容。實驗課上,避免過多重復的知識點,應以理論驗證為基礎,適當地增加實驗的擴展性、挑戰性和綜合性。然而,如今比較突出的實驗問題是:由于匯編語言的指令過多,造成學生對書本依賴過大。總是一遇到問題就直接翻書,照搬書本,沒有充分理解書本上的指令。應向學生強調獨立學習的重要性,要求對指令有一定的熟悉后,能脫離課本,多加嘗試,多角度地試著用最優的方法解決問題,加深對理論知識的記憶和理解,使實驗成為課堂教學的延伸。
五、總結
為了能提高學生對《微機原理與接口技術》的學習積極性,提升教師對這門課程的教學質量,按照教師的實際教學經驗和學生的學習體會,本文從端正學生學習態度提高學習積極性、精簡教學內容提高教學效率、融合多種教學方法提高課堂趣味性、改革實驗方法激發學生興趣四個方面對該門課程進行了教學改革。
參考文獻:
[1]牟琦,聶建萍.微機原理與接口技術[M].北京:清華大學出版社,2007.
[2]梁絨香.整合環節 加強能力——“微機原理與接口技術”教學改革與思考[J].科技信息,2007,(35):122-123.
[3]門洪,曹生現,等.《微機原理與接口技術》改革與實驗探究[J].科技信息,2007,(22):10-11.
[4]傅籬.“微機原理與接口技術”教學改革探討與實踐[J].中國電力教育,2009,(4):92-93.